Is San Antonio or Vacaville Safer?
According to crimebycity.com's analysis of 2024 FBI data, Vacaville is safer than San Antonio (Safety Score 39/100 vs 3/100), with a total crime rate of 2,033 per 100,000 versus 5,219 for San Antonio — 61% lower. San Antonio has higher rates in 0 of 7 crime categories.
The biggest difference is in murder, where Vacaville has a 88% lower rate.
Note: San Antonio is 14.8x larger by coverage, which can affect crime rate comparisons. Larger cities tend to report higher rates due to density and more comprehensive reporting.

Detailed Crime Rate Comparison
| Crime Type | San Antonio | Vacaville |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Crime Rate | 5,219.0 | 2,032.7 | +3,186.3 |
| Violent Crime Rate | 595.3 | 293.2 | +302.2 |
| Murder Rate | 8.4 | 1.0 | +7.4 |
| Rape Rate | 83.7 | 41.9 | +41.8 |
| Robbery Rate | 108.4 | 53.6 | +54.8 |
| Aggravated Assault Rate | 393.7 | 196.7 | +197.0 |
| Property Crime Rate | 4,623.6 | 1,739.5 | +2,884.1 |
| Burglary Rate | 495.6 | 152.9 | +342.7 |
| Larceny-Theft Rate | 3,291.8 | 1,380.1 | +1,911.7 |
| Motor Vehicle Theft Rate | 836.3 | 206.5 | +629.8 |
All rates per 100,000 residents. Source: FBI UCR 2024.

About San Antonio, TX
San Antonio, a South Texas city famed for the Alamo, sits along the Balcones Escarpment. Its population is predominantly Hispanic, reflecting a rich blend of cultures. With a safety score of 3/100 and a population coverage of 1,514,458, San Antonio has a total crime rate of 5,219.0 per 100,000 residents.
About Vacaville, CA
Vacaville, nestled in Solano County, was once a prominent agricultural center known for its fruit orchards. Today, this city of over 100,000 residents serves as a significant bedroom community for the Bay Area. With a safety score of 39/100 and a population coverage of 102,672, Vacaville has a total crime rate of 2,032.7 per 100,000 residents.
